if it was still at the old price then maybe.

AR build from palmetto state armory (even with transfer fee/background) will run 500-600 or so grand total for a 5.56.
>complete lower
>upper, preferably 16+ inch barrel for lack of stamps etc
>bolt and charging handle

Four purchases. It's not a "build" but a gun that someone took apart to clean and oil it, and you just have to put it back together. On a clean, you pull more of it apart than it arrives to you. The lower gets ordered to a dealer you pick up from, the rest to your doorstep.

Dude, if you want something light, ergo, accurate and cheap just 'build' you own AR with a pencil 16" barrel and light handguard.

I got a complete lower from PSA for $150, and the upper was like $400 including the (relatively) expensive MI rail. It's super light for an AR but doesn't fold like a Kel Tec, but I also trust it more than I would a Kel Tec. Don't have a picture but:

>Complete PSA lower ($160)
>16" Stainless 'pencil' 1:7 barrel ($90 on sale, PSA)
>Basic bitch Anderson upper ($50)
>Decent AIM NibX BCG ($90?)
>MI SS12 Rail ($150 but can save a lot here)
>DD fixed irons ($120)

You can build a really light AR for cheap using decent components. AR bolts, uppers and buffers are proven as fuck and will not break, unlike a Keltec.
